Page 3: City of Palm Coast  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) Program

Federal Program that started in 1974 to provide funding for housing and community development.

The National Objectives of the Program are to:1) Benefit low- and moderate-income persons (LMI) 2) Prevent or eliminate slum or blight 3) Address urgent community development needs

(Emergency)

CDBG Entitlement Program -Background

Page 4: City of Palm Coast  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) Program

Local Decision on Programs & Projects to Fund

Programs Must meet National Objectives

CDBG Entitlement Program -Background

Page 5: City of Palm Coast  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) Program

Program requires completion of the following: 5-year Consolidated Plan –

Document intended to provide a unified vision for community development actions to meet CDBG goals of decent housing, suitable living environment, & expanded economic opportunities

Completed and Adopted by City Council July, 2012

Annual Action Plan 1 year plan describes actions to occur over the coming year Prepared annually

CDBG Entitlement Program -Background

Page 7: City of Palm Coast  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) Program

FFY 2012 Action Plan Activities – Update

Seminole Woods Multi-Use Path

-State Road 100 to Ulaturn Tr. (South) - Approximately 1.3 miles

-Design & Permitting In-house -Environmental Issues, relocation of infrastructure (utility lines-FPL)

-Construction expected to begin in Fall ‘13

Page 8: City of Palm Coast  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) Program

FFY 2012 Action Plan Activities – Update

Micro-Enterprise Activity

-Business Assistance Center coordinating with Small Business Development Center to develop program

Housing Rehabilitation Activity

-Combine FFY 2012 & proposed 2013 allocation -Solicit applications in October/November 2013

Page 10: City of Palm Coast  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) Program

Transfer $28,000 from Technical Assistance for Micro-enterprise Development to Seminole Woods Pkwy. Multi-Use Path

Action Items – Consolidated Plan & FFY 2012 Action Plan Amendment

Activity Amount %Change in Funding

New Amount %

Seminole Woods Multi-use Path $160,000 42% +$28,000 $188,000 49%Housing Rehabilitation $126,338 33% No Change $126,338 33%Technical Assistance $38,000 10% ($28,000) $10,000 3%Administration $57,000 15% No Change $57,000 15%

$381,338 100% $381,338 100%

Page 11: City of Palm Coast  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) Program

Add Public Service as a CDBG Activity in the Consolidated Plan

FFY 2013 (2013/14 allocation) will include recreational scholarship program (public service activity)

FFY 2013 allocation is $410,007

Action Items – Consolidated Plan Amendment & FFY 2013 Action Plan
